- Light a candle to remember Christ’s presence with you.
- Sit five to fifteen minutes in silent meditation paying attention to the deep breath.
- As you sit, allow this image to grow on and within you.
- Imagine walking down to the river. You see a crowd listening to one from the wilderness.
- You are compelled to sit and listen.
- What do you hear?
- What truth do you know?
- How do you know this?
- Some newcomers arrive, asking questions.
- Who is asking these questions?
- What tension do you notice?
- What truth is spoken?
- How do you know it is the truth?
- The one to whom you sit and listen proclaims he is not worthy.
- How are you not worthy to embrace the One who is coming?
- Allow God to embrace this place that is not worthy as you give yourself fully to God.
- The One who is coming will carry this burden.
- Give thanks to God for this time by the river and for any new insights you have received.
